When it comes to electrical safety, a short circuit is one of the most serious risks. It occurs when an uncontrolled flow of electricity travels through the wiring in your home, creating a potentially dangerous situation. A short circuit can cause arcing which may start a fire, cause smoke damage, and even electrocute someone if they are in contact with the affected wiring. Being aware of the signs of a short circuit can help you protect your family and home from this dangerous event.
The most common sign of a short circuit is an overloading of the current being drawn by the appliance or equipment being supplied by the circuit. This will result in a burning smell, a "popping" sound, and sparks coming from the appliance. In some cases, the appliance may become very hot or even start smoking. If you encounter any of these signs, disconnect the power immediately and contact a professional electrician for assistance.
Other signs of a short circuit can include flickering lights, malfunctioning appliances, and breaker trips. A circuit breaker is designed to shut off the power when too much current is drawn, which it detects as heat. If a circuit breaker trips without warning, it likely means too much current is being drawn and that a short circuit is occurring somewhere within the circuitry. This could be caused by a faulty wiring connection or by a defective electrical device.
Lastly, another warning sign of a short circuit is when outlets become warm or hot to the touch. This is a clear indication that the outlet is not able to handle the current flowing through it, and therefore a short circuit is occurring.
It’s important to remember that short circuits are dangerous and require immediate attention. If you notice any of these signs, turn off the circuit at the breaker box and contact a qualified electrician for assistance. Taking the necessary preventive measures can help keep you and your family safe.
